Vietnam is located in a seismically active region due to its position at the convergence of several tectonic plates. The country experiences a variety of seismic events, but significant earthquakes are less frequent compared to some neighboring countries like Indonesia. The 5.1 magnitude earthquake is an important reminder of the geological forces at play.
In recent years, Vietnam has experienced several tremors, but this particular quake has drawn attention due to its magnitude and the regions it affected. The 5.1 magnitude quake occurred in northern Vietnam, close to the mountainous areas where tectonic activity is more pronounced. The geology of Vietnam plays a crucial role in understanding these events.
The geology of Vietnam is complex, characterized by a mix of sedimentary basins, volcanic formations, and mountainous terrain. This diversity results from millions of years of tectonic activity. The primary tectonic plates influencing Vietnam include the Eurasian Plate and the Indo-Australian Plate. Their interactions lead to the creation of faults and the potential for seismic events.
In northern Vietnam, the collision of these plates has created several fault lines, making it a hotspot for earthquakes. While many tremors go unnoticed by the general population, a quake of 5.1 magnitude is significant enough to be felt widely, especially in urban centers like Hanoi and Hai Phong.
Although a 5.1 magnitude earthquake is not classified as a major quake, it can still cause damage, particularly in poorly constructed buildings. The recent tremor was felt across several Vietnamese cities, leading to brief panic among residents. Reports indicated that while some structures showed minor damage, there were no significant injuries or casualties, which is fortunate.
The Vietnamese government and local authorities have been proactive in monitoring and responding to seismic threats. Enhanced building codes and public awareness campaigns about earthquake safety have been implemented in many regions.

Natural disasters, including earthquakes, can be devastating, but they also foster resilience within communities. In the aftermath of seismic events, Vietnam has shown remarkable ability to recover and rebuild. The government works closely with international organizations to improve infrastructure and enhance safety measures.
For instance, after each significant quake, there is often a review of building regulations, leading to stricter enforcement of safety standards. Public education campaigns aim to equip citizens with the knowledge they need to respond effectively during earthquakes.
